The restaurant exudes an atmosphere of class and wealth — aside from the food(more on that in a moment), one of the more unique features of this restaurant is the crowd: predominantly older, wealthy, cheery and jovial diners — waves of bimaxillary kisses and conversations centered on «Oh, how is [insert name] doing?», though a lone group of wealthy preppy teenagers occupied a corner(read: birthday girl wearing a sparkling, pink tiara). I did feel a little out of place, though I found it more endearing and fascinating rather than perturbing — certainly not a negative at all. If «an Italian restaurant is only as good as its mozzarella», then Paola’s reigns from on high — excellent mozzarella appetizer, served with roasted peppers, olives, and basil. For the main course, I ordered the Pappardelle Con Ragù Di Anatra: filling, well-prepared pasta with a highly savory, though not overpowering, duck meat sauce. I paired with a pinot noir. I snuck in a bite of my girlfriend’s Spaghetti Al Pomodoro, a well-prepared classic. For dessert, we ordered the Crostata Di Ricotta E Cioccolato — a nice soft dessert, bursting with the taste of ricotta. Service clocked in at average, maybe slightly above average — I do not remember having to ask for water fills. The restaurant is clean and well-run, bathrooms are clean and well-serviced, and the waiters attend cordially and promptly. Prices border on moderate-high, though not out of the ordinary for the UES, particularly considering the Madison Ave. location. There are quite a few Italian restaurants on the UES, though Paola’s holds its own and I stress the unique atmosphere. Overall, I would recommend to a friend if seeking Italian cuisine or a dinner in the area.

This is probably really only 4 ½ stars but I’m rounding up because the food is head and shoulders above every other Italian place in the same price range in this nabe. OK, it’s my parents’ nabe and not at all my favorite location, but the food here is really excellent and reasonably priced(for this area). I had the fegatini(liver)($ 14) for an appetizer. Nice portion and very we’ll cooked. We also tried the prosciutto($ 16?). Nice size portion served with slices of pecorino or parm. Caesar Salad($ 12) also good. For main courses I had the taglierini with mushrooms($ 24). Lots of mushrooms, a few slices of black truffle and a nice portion of properly cooked pasta. My party also had the fettuccine alla bolognese($ 22) and the duck($ 26). All got high marks. Wine list is good with a fair number of bottles in the $ 40 range.(Most higher.) We had the Riesling and Sancerre by the glass($ 12 and $ 16 respectively). Both enjoyed. A red wine from abruzzo(maybe a montepulciano?) less good but passable. Restaurant a tad noisy but that’s just the way restaurants are these days. Service excellent. All in all a very nice – surprisingly nice– experience. I will go back if I get dragged uptown again.
